We tend to put a lot of focus on becoming physically strong or intellectually astute, and we feel discouraged when we are stressed or worried. We may be afraid or unsure how to face and navigate what's happening within our mind. 

In this talk, Gen Chokyi will explore the following:
- How the experience of mental distress invites the question "Why?"
- How to recognize a repetitive cycle of painful feelings and overcome them
- The strength of building within our mind the ability to respond vs react to life's difficulties by using wisdom-based meditations to shift our perspectives in a beneficial way
 
“When painful feelings arise in our mind, there is no need to panic; we can patiently accept them, experience them and investigate their nature and where they come from. When we do this, we will discover that painful feelings do not come to us from outside but arise from within our own mind."
— Geshe Kelsang Gyatso
